Affiliate Programme

• The Affiliates programme aims to bring together the main professional institutions and trade associations

to work across their silos, deliver consistent messaging and allow us to reach as far wider audience..

• Briefing held in February with below organisations represented

• Affiliate agreement in place & now being followed up by leadership team with organisations listed

Technology Group

• The Technology Group is a special interest group within the UKBIM Alliance. It is a membership

subscription group open to any software, hardware or technology organisation who is providing digital

services to the built environment sector (buildings and infrastructure throughout asset lifecycle) in the

UK and Ireland.
